    Default Anyone like to hunt rabbits w/ archery?

    Just wondering...shot one today at twenty yards with my 43# Fred Bear Kodiak Magnum recurve; I can hardly place a shaft in the vitals on a bedded doe target at twenty yards let alone a bunny! It was my first bow kill and some of the most fun I have ever had!

    Quote Originally Posted by Bachflock View Post
    No doubt! Well done!! I want to start but need to get some more practice in. What broadhead were you using? I've looked at several small game broadheads and haven't decided.
    I was just using a field tip, but I know of guys who use broadheads or specially designed small game heads from Judo or G5.
